Give Memories
There are three stages to giving memory or material.
Stage (1)
You need to tell us about it.
Stage (2)
We collect it and you give explicit permission, based on a simple form, on how you want it to be used. You can choose how/if your identity is made public.
Stage (3)
We integrate it into the collection.
Giving memory via the response form
Throughout the site, there are links to ‘give memory’. These jump to the response form. Anything you tell us via the form is treated as strictly confidential until you give permission for its use formally in Stage (2). Some people will treat it as a kind of online blog interface, chatting quite informally. Others will want to think about their words or even prefer to chat to someone about their memory. YOU CAN AMEND YOUR WORDS WHEN YOU GIVE PERMISSION IN STAGE (2). So just use the form in whatever way feels most comfortable.
